// Definition for a binary tree node.
// #[derive(Debug, PartialEq, Eq)]
// pub struct TreeNode {
// pub val: i32,
// pub left: Option<Rc<RefCell<TreeNode>>>,
// pub right: Option<Rc<RefCell<TreeNode>>>,
// }
//
// impl TreeNode {
// #[inline]
// pub fn new(val: i32) -> Self {
// TreeNode {
// val,
// left: None,
// right: None
// }
// }
// }
use std::rc::Rc;
use std::cell::RefCell;
impl Solution {
#[allow(dead_code)]
pub fn flatten(root: &mut Option<Rc<RefCell<TreeNode>>>) {
if root.is_none() {
return;
}
let mut v: Vec<Option<Rc<RefCell<TreeNode>>>> = Vec::new();
// Initialize the vector
Self::pre_order_traverse(&mut v, root);
// Traverse the vector
let n = v.len();
for i in 0..n - 1 {
v[i].as_ref().unwrap().borrow_mut().left = None;
v[i].as_ref().unwrap().borrow_mut().right = v[i + 1].clone();
}
}
#[allow(dead_code)]
fn pre_order_traverse(v: &mut Vec<Option<Rc<RefCell<TreeNode>>>>, root: &Option<Rc<RefCell<TreeNode>>>) {
if root.is_none() {
return;
}
v.push(root.clone());
let left = root.as_ref().unwrap().borrow().left.clone();
let right = root.as_ref().unwrap().borrow().right.clone();
Self::pre_order_traverse(v, &left);
Self::pre_order_traverse(v, &right);
}
}
